當(dāng)前位置:
首頁 >
前端技术
> javascript
>内容正文
javascript
JavaScript编写的《人生不纠结模拟器》
生活随笔
收集整理的這篇文章主要介紹了
JavaScript编写的《人生不纠结模拟器》
小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.
看國足比賽的飲品,不知道是選可口可樂還是“小麥果汁”,有感而發(fā)做了一個人生不糾結(jié)模擬器。
選擇困難癥的好工具,你值得擁有!
<!DOCTYPE html> <html lang="zh-cn"> <head><meta charset="utf-8"><titile></titile> </head> <body><h1>人生不糾結(jié)模擬器</h1><p>你因什么事而糾結(jié):</p><input type="text" id="textOneId"><br><input type="text" id="textTwoId"><br>測算<input type="number" id="numberId">次<br><button id="btnid" onclick="btnFc()">媽咪媽咪哄,看看天意如何...</button><br><span id="spanOneId"></span><br><span id="spanTwoId"></span><h2 id="hTwoId"></h2><p>結(jié)果僅供參考,選錯不要怪我...</p><script>"use strict"function btnFc(){let p = parseInt(document.getElementById("numberId").value);let x = document.getElementById("textOneId").value;let y = document.getElementById("textTwoId").value;if (p<=0){document.getElementById("spanOneId").innerHTML = "有的時候,不做出選擇比做出錯誤的選擇更讓人遺憾!";}else {let inf = [0,0];for (let i=0;i<p;i++){let r = Math.floor( Math. random() * 2 );inf[r]++;}for (let j=0;j<2;j++){}document.getElementById("spanOneId").innerHTML = x + "出現(xiàn)了" + inf[0] + "次。";document.getElementById("spanTwoId").innerHTML = y + "出現(xiàn)了" + inf[1] + "次。";if (inf[0] == inf [1]){document.getElementById("hTwoId").innerHTML = "抱歉,我也很難抉擇...";}else if (inf[0] > inf [1]){document.getElementById("hTwoId").innerHTML = "或許,你可以試試選" + x;}else{document.getElementById("hTwoId").innerHTML = "或許,你可以試試選" + y;}}}// version 0.1</script> </body> </html>原理是類似于多次拋硬幣的概率的統(tǒng)計結(jié)果,運(yùn)行后整個頁面呈現(xiàn)的是這樣的效果:
?PS:做得比較糙,后續(xù)有時間再優(yōu)化下界面...
總結(jié)
以上是生活随笔為你收集整理的JavaScript编写的《人生不纠结模拟器》的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 在线随机抛硬币正反面统计工具
- 下一篇: 使用计算机模拟抛硬币实验动画课件,《模拟